XPEL, Inc. Revenue
XPEL, Inc. had revenue of $125.42M USD in the quarter ending September 30, 2025, with 11.13% growth. This brings the company's revenue in the last twelve months to $461.46M, up 10.29% year-over-year. In the year 2024, XPEL, Inc. had annual revenue of $420.40M with 6.08% growth.

Revenue History
| Fiscal Year End | Revenue | Change | Growth |
|---|---|---|---|
| Dec 31, 2024 | 420.40M | 24.11M | 6.08% |
| Dec 31, 2023 | 396.29M | 72.30M | 22.32% |
| Dec 31, 2022 | 323.99M | 64.73M | 24.97% |
| Dec 31, 2021 | 259.26M | 100.34M | 63.14% |
| Dec 31, 2020 | 158.92M | 28.99M | 22.31% |

Revenue Definition
Revenue, also called sales, is the amount of money a company receives from its business activities, such as sales of products or services. Revenue does not take any expenses into account and is therefore different from profits.
